Gurye-gun Wildfire Prevention, Drones Play a Key Role
Operation of Drones Equipped with Thermal Imaging Cameras and Broadcasting Systems
Gurye-gun, Jeollanam-do announced that it is making every effort to prevent forest fires by organizing a ‘Forest Fire Prevention Drone Surveillance Team’ to monitor fire-prone areas.
The ‘Forest Fire Prevention Drone Surveillance Team’ consists of two groups of three members each and operates drones equipped with the latest thermal imaging cameras and broadcasting systems.
The surveillance team focuses on cracking down on illegal activities such as burning agricultural by-products and unauthorized entry into restricted forest areas, along with conducting forest fire prevention awareness campaigns targeting villages adjacent to forests.
In particular, from November 27 to December 8, the drone surveillance team utilized location information of agricultural by-products collected by drones to work with the township forest fire specialized prevention and suppression squads to collect and shred agricultural by-products, thereby removing potential fire hazards in advance.
An official from the county stated, “While extinguishing fires is important, prevention is the answer,” and added, “We will do our best to protect the valuable property and lives of our residents from forest fires.”
